Le processus de portage du jeu: comment apporter votre jeu sur une nouvelle plate-forme
Miscellanea / / May 24, 2023
Selon Statista, le nombre global d'utilisateurs dans le segment des jeux vidéo du marché des médias numériques était de devrait augmenter de manière continue entre 2023 et 2027 d'un total de 401,8 millions d'individus (+14,87 pour cent). Le nombre d'utilisateurs est estimé à 3,1 milliards d'individus en 2027. En 2022, le nombre de joueurs vidéo dans le monde s'élevait à 3,03 milliards, une légère baisse par rapport aux 3,2 milliards de joueurs mondiaux l'année précédente.
À mesure que le nombre de joueurs augmente, la nécessité de fournir des appareils de jeu plus pratiques augmente également. Mais comment développer un jeu qui sera également jouable sur différents appareils? Ce processus est appelé portage.
Contenu des pages
- Qu'est-ce que le portage de jeu ?
- Préparation du port
- Le processus de portage du jeu
- Lancement et commercialisation du port
Qu'est-ce que le portage de jeu ?
Le portage de jeu est le processus d'adaptation d'un jeu vidéo d'une plateforme à une autre. Il s'agit d'une étape cruciale pour les développeurs qui souhaitent étendre la portée de leur jeu et accroître sa visibilité auprès d'un public plus large. Le portage du jeu implique la traduction du code du jeu, l'optimisation des contrôles graphiques, audio et d'entrée, et le test des performances du jeu sur la nouvelle plate-forme. Avec la croissance de l'industrie du jeu et la popularité croissante de diverses plates-formes de jeu, le portage de jeux est devenu un aspect essentiel du développement de jeux.
Dans cet article, nous allons approfondir le processus de portage du jeu, explorant les défis auxquels les développeurs sont confrontés lorsqu'ils introduisent un jeu sur une nouvelle plate-forme et offrant des conseils et des stratégies pour aider à rendre le processus plus fluide et plus efficace.
Préparation du port
Avant de commencer le processus de portage de votre jeu sur une nouvelle plateforme, il est important de prendre un certain temps de préparation. Cela passe par plusieurs étapes clés :
- Évaluation de la faisabilité du port: Tenez compte de facteurs tels que les exigences techniques de la nouvelle plate-forme, la compatibilité de votre le code et les actifs du jeu avec ces exigences, et le marché potentiel pour votre jeu sur le nouveau plateforme. Vous pouvez également envisager le coût et le temps nécessaires au portage de votre jeu et déterminer si cela a du sens d'un point de vue commercial.
- Choisir la bonne plateforme: Recherchez les différentes plates-formes disponibles et comprenez leurs exigences et leurs capacités uniques. Tenez compte de facteurs tels que la taille et l'engagement de la base de joueurs, le support et les outils de développement de la plate-forme et son modèle de partage des revenus. Choisissez une plateforme bien adaptée à votre jeu et offrant le meilleur potentiel de réussite.
- Constituer une équipe possédant les compétences et l'expertise nécessaires: Cela peut impliquer l'embauche de nouveaux membres de l'équipe ou la formation des membres existants aux compétences spécifiques nécessaires au portage sur la nouvelle plate-forme. Recherchez des membres d'équipe ayant de l'expérience dans le développement multiplateforme, une connaissance des exigences techniques de la nouvelle plateforme et une expertise dans des domaines tels que l'optimisation et le débogage.
En prenant ces mesures pour vous préparer au portage, vous pouvez augmenter vos chances d'une transition en douceur et réussie vers une nouvelle plate-forme.
Le processus de portage du jeu
Le portage de jeu est le processus d'adaptation d'un jeu vidéo d'une plateforme à une autre. L'objectif est de proposer le jeu à de nouveaux publics, d'étendre la portée du jeu et d'augmenter les revenus des développeurs. Cependant, le processus de portage du jeu peut être difficile en raison des différences entre les plates-formes en termes de matériel, de logiciel et d'expérience utilisateur. Voici les principales étapes impliquées dans le processus de portage du jeu :
- Analyser la nouvelle plateforme. La première étape du portage du jeu consiste à analyser la nouvelle plate-forme et ses spécifications. Les développeurs doivent rechercher les exigences matérielles, logicielles et techniques de la nouvelle plate-forme pour comprendre les limites et les possibilités du jeu. Cette recherche les aidera à identifier les défis potentiels et les opportunités lors du portage du jeu.
- Adapter le code et les ressources du jeu. La deuxième étape du processus de portage du jeu consiste à adapter le code et les actifs du jeu à la nouvelle plate-forme. Cela implique d'apporter des modifications à la programmation du jeu pour assurer la compatibilité avec le système d'exploitation et le matériel de la nouvelle plate-forme. Les développeurs doivent également optimiser les actifs du jeu tels que les graphiques, l'audio et les commandes d'entrée pour s'adapter aux capacités et aux limites de la nouvelle plate-forme.
- Test et débogage. Une fois le jeu adapté à la nouvelle plate-forme, il doit être testé de manière approfondie pour s'assurer qu'il fonctionne correctement et offre une expérience de jeu fluide. Les tests sont une étape critique dans le portage de jeux, car ils aident à identifier les bogues et les problèmes qui doivent être corrigés. Le jeu doit être testé sur la nouvelle plate-forme ainsi que sur différents appareils pour garantir la compatibilité et la stabilité.
- Optimisation des performances et résolution des problèmes spécifiques à la plate-forme. La dernière étape du portage du jeu consiste à optimiser les performances du jeu et à relever les défis spécifiques à la plate-forme. Cela implique de peaufiner le code et les actifs du jeu pour s'assurer qu'il fonctionne correctement sur la nouvelle plate-forme. Les développeurs doivent optimiser les performances du jeu pour s'assurer qu'il fonctionne correctement et ne provoque pas de problèmes de performances ni de plantage. Ils doivent également résoudre tous les problèmes spécifiques à la plate-forme qui surviennent pendant le processus de portage, tels que les différences de résolution d'écran ou les contrôles d'entrée.
Lancement et commercialisation du port
Une fois que vous avez terminé le processus de portage de votre jeu sur une nouvelle plate-forme, il est temps de lancer et de commercialiser le portage. Cela passe par plusieurs étapes clés :
- Préparation du lancement: Avant de sortir votre jeu sur la nouvelle plateforme, vous devrez préparer son lancement. Cela peut impliquer la création de supports promotionnels tels que des bandes-annonces ou des captures d'écran, la création d'une page pour votre jeu sur le magasin de la plate-forme et annonçant la date de sortie à votre base de joueurs existante et au jeu plus large communauté.
- Promouvoir le jeu sur la nouvelle plateforme: Une fois votre jeu disponible sur la nouvelle plateforme, vous devrez en faire la promotion pour attirer de nouveaux joueurs. Cela peut impliquer de diffuser des publicités sur les réseaux sociaux ou des sites Web de jeux, de contacter des influenceurs ou streamers pour présenter votre jeu, ou proposer des offres spéciales ou des promotions pour encourager les joueurs à essayer ton jeu.
- Recueillir les retours des joueurs: Une fois votre jeu lancé sur la nouvelle plate-forme, il est important de recueillir les commentaires des joueurs pour voir comment ils apprécient le jeu et s'il y a des problèmes à résoudre. Vous pouvez recueillir des commentaires par le biais d'enquêtes dans le jeu, des médias sociaux ou en surveillant les avis et les notes sur la boutique de la plateforme.
- Résoudre tous les problèmes: En fonction des commentaires que vous recevez des joueurs, vous devrez peut-être apporter des modifications ou des mises à jour à votre jeu pour résoudre les problèmes qui surviennent. Cela peut impliquer la correction de bugs, la modification de l'équilibre ou l'ajout de nouveau contenu pour maintenir l'engagement des joueurs.
En conclusion, le portage de jeux est un processus complexe qui nécessite une planification, une recherche et une exécution minutieuses. Cela implique d'adapter le code et les actifs du jeu, de tester et de déboguer, d'optimiser les performances et de relever les défis spécifiques à la plate-forme. En suivant ces étapes, les développeurs peuvent porter avec succès leurs jeux sur de nouvelles plates-formes et atteindre un public plus large tout en augmentant leurs revenus.